Architectural BIM Model & Overview
A high-detail architectural BIM model developed to accurately represent the villa’s massing, façade composition, openings, proportions, and decorative architectural elements. The model was structured to support design review, coordination, and construction documentation while maintaining clarity, consistency, and a strong reflection of the original design intent.

The model highlights the balance between architectural precision and visual readability, allowing the project to be clearly understood across plans, elevations, sections, and 3D views. Every major component was modeled with careful attention to scale, hierarchy, and detail to create a reliable BIM foundation for future project stages.

Construction Logic & Wall Assemblies
Structure elements were modeled with clear material definition, including reinforced concrete, cement brick walls, insulation layers, and aggregate concrete. This BIM view helps communicate the building assembly, structural wall composition, and construction logic in a visually clear and coordinated way.

A detailed BIM construction view showing wall assemblies, structural elements, insulation layers, and material annotations to support clear coordination and construction understanding.

Masonry Works & 3D Review
A detailed BIM model for the ground and first floor masonry works, developed to represent wall systems, blockwork layouts, openings, insulation layers, and construction materials with high accuracy. This model supports clear coordination between design and execution teams while improving documentation clarity and construction understanding.

This view highlights the project’s masonry scope in a clean 3D format, making wall types, openings, and construction layers easier to review, coordinate, and communicate.

Sectional BIM View & Spatial Model
A comprehensive sectional BIM view presenting the full villa layout, interior spatial relationships, circulation, room arrangement, and architectural elements in a clear three-dimensional format. The cutaway model enhances design understanding by allowing the project to be reviewed beyond traditional 2D plans, supporting better coordination, visualization, and decision-making.

This view demonstrates how BIM transforms architectural drawings into an integrated spatial model, making walls, openings, stairs, furniture placement, wet areas, and room connectivity easier to analyze, communicate, and document throughout the project workflow.
